Streamline Dokumentasi API dengan AI: Bagaimana EchoAPI Mentransformasi Alur Kerja Pengembangan

EchoAPI mengubah dokumentasi API dari tugas yang memakan waktu menjadi proses otomatis satu-klik, didukung oleh AI. Terobosan ini secara signifikan meningkatkan produktivitas developer dan memastikan kolaborasi tim yang lancar.

Dengan pesatnya kemajuan kecerdasan buatan dan model bahasa besar, pengembangan perangkat lunak dengan cepat memasuki era kecerdasan dan otomatisasi. Sebagai komponen inti dari sistem teknologi modern, pengembangan API membutuhkan debugging antarmuka yang efisien dan dokumentasi API yang dirancang dengan baik, yang telah menjadi pendorong utama untuk meningkatkan produktivitas tim.

Sebagai alat kolaborasi canggih untuk pengembangan API, EchoAPI menawarkan alur kerja lengkap dari desain API → debugging → generasi dokumentasi → testing otomatis → testing performa. Tool ini terus membuat terobosan dalam integrasi model AI dan generasi dokumentasi cerdas, menjadi alat penting bagi pengembang backend dalam membangun pipeline pengembangan yang efisien.

Berikut ini, kami menjelajahi use case praktis dan skenario berbasis AI terdepan industri untuk menunjukkan kemampuan EchoAPI dalam menghasilkan dokumentasi API secara efisien beserta nilai praktisnya.

Mengapa Dokumentasi API yang Efisien Penting

1.Kolaborasi Tim

Dokumentasi API yang jelas sangat penting untuk kolaborasi tim, integrasi eksternal, dan pemeliharaan di masa depan. Dokumentasi yang terstruktur dengan baik meningkatkan keterbacaan API dan mengurangi biaya komunikasi.

2.Dokumentasi Memakan Waktu

Dokumen API harus mencakup definisi parameter lengkap, contoh permintaan, dan respons. Namun, pengembang seringkali lebih fokus pada logika pengkodean dan mungkin mengabaikan detail dokumentasi.

Contoh Praktis: Menghasilkan Dokumentasi API dengan Cepat

Contoh berikut menunjukkan cara melakukan debugging API dan menghasilkan dokumentasi dengan cepat menggunakan EchoAPI. Dokumentasi yang dihasilkan terlihat seperti ini:

image.png

1.Salin cURL API
Anda dapat menyalin permintaan API sebagai perintah cURL dari browser Anda:

curl -k -i "https://httpbin.org/anything/idcard/query?key=key&idcard=370121xxxxxxxx1040&realname=%E6%9D%8E%E8%81%9A%E5%90%88&orderid="

2.Buat API baru dan tempelkan permintaan

  • Buka EchoAPI, buat permintaan HTTP baru, dan tempelkan perintah cURL ke bidang URL.
  • Semua parameter API akan diurai secara otomatis—tidak perlu penyesuaian manual.

3.Hasilkan Dokumentasi API dengan Satu Klik
Klik tombol "Auto-complete Documentation". EchoAPI secara otomatis menghasilkan dokumen API standar yang berisi:

  • Deskripsi parameter
  • Contoh kode
  • Contoh respons
  • Penjelasan API

Hanya perlu sekitar 10 detik untuk membuat dokumen API lengkap. Pengembang cukup meninjau dan menyimpannya, lalu membagikannya dengan tim atau mitra eksternal segera.

Sorotan 1: Penyempurnaan Dokumentasi API Berbasis AI

image.png
  1. Use Case
    Pengembang sering melewatkan pengisian dokumentasi detail saat melakukan debugging API. Fitur AI One-click Complete Documentation EchoAPI secara cerdas mengisi:
  • Jenis dan deskripsi parameter
  • Contoh permintaan dan respons
  • Penjelasan logika API

Skenario khas:

  • Skenario 1: Memvalidasi fungsionalitas API dengan cepat dan menghasilkan dokumentasi sementara.
  • Skenario 2: Desain API skala besar yang membutuhkan dokumentasi terstandarisasi dan konsisten.

2.Fitur

  • Pengenalan Parameter Cerdas: Secara akurat menghasilkan deskripsi parameter berdasarkan konten permintaan dan hasil pengujian.
  • Dokumentasi Tersinkronisasi: Dokumen API selalu mencerminkan status API terbaru, mencegah informasi kedaluwarsa.
  • Berbagi Terotomatisasi: Bagikan tautan langsung, ekspor sebagai PDF, atau terbitkan sebagai dokumen OpenAPI online.

3.Cara Penggunaan

  • Langkah-langkah:
    1. Debug API Anda menggunakan EchoAPI.
    2. Klik AI One-click Complete Documentation untuk menghasilkan draf secara otomatis.
    3. Lakukan penyesuaian kecil jika diperlukan, lalu simpan atau ekspor.
  • Dampak Praktis: Pengembang menghabiskan lebih sedikit waktu untuk menulis dokumentasi dan lebih fokus pada pengoptimalan logika bisnis dan stabilitas sistem.

Sorotan 2: Peningkatan Kualitas Markdown oleh AI

Markdown adalah format yang disukai pengembang untuk mendokumentasikan API, tetapi konten yang ditulis manual mungkin memiliki frasa berulang atau ekspresi yang tidak jelas. EchoAPI menawarkan fitur AI Enhancement untuk meningkatkan kualitas dokumen Markdown.

image.png

1.Fitur Inti

  • Optimasi Ekspresi: Meningkatkan kelancaran bahasa dengan tetap mempertahankan keakuratan teknis.
  • Adaptasi Profesional: Cocok untuk dokumentasi teknis, penjelasan API, dan skenario lainnya.
  • Koreksi Sintaksis: Secara otomatis mengidentifikasi dan memperbaiki kesalahan ejaan atau pemformatan dalam Markdown.

2.Contoh Praktis: Meningkatkan Dokumentasi API

Teks Asli:

What is OpenAPI?
OpenAPI stands for Open Application Programming Interface. It is a standard that helps developers clearly define how software systems communicate. API documentation describes the API’s functions, parameters, and how it handles errors.

Versi yang Ditingkatkan AI:

### Apa itu OpenAPI?
OpenAPI adalah singkatan dari "Open Application Programming Interface." Ini adalah spesifikasi standar yang memungkinkan pengembang untuk mendefinisikan kontrak yang lebih jelas untuk sistem komunikasi. Dokumentasi API mencakup fungsionalitas, parameter, dan penanganan kesalahan untuk API.

Dokumentasi yang ditingkatkan terbaca lebih alami dan diuntungkan dari pemformatan Markdown, sehingga lebih mudah dipahami dengan cepat.

3.Pertanyaan Umum (FAQ)

  • Apakah peningkatan mengubah artinya? Tidak—AI menghormati konten asli dan hanya mengoptimalkan ekspresi.
  • Bagaimana istilah teknis ditangani? AI secara otomatis mengenali dan mempertahankan terminologi teknis.

Sorotan 3: Generasi OpenAPI Online Satu Klik

Pengembang dapat langsung menghasilkan file JSON OpenAPI dan menerbitkannya sebagai tautan online, memungkinkan integrasi mulus dengan alat pihak ketiga. JSON yang dihasilkan mematuhi standar OpenAPI dan mendukung framework pengembangan utama.

image.png

Use Case

  • Integrasi Platform: Menyediakan API untuk pengembang frontend atau eksternal untuk impor otomatis.
  • Pengembangan Otonom: Pengembang backend menghasilkan dan membagikan dokumentasi tanpa usaha berulang, sangat meningkatkan efisiensi kolaborasi.

Ringkasan

Dengan kemampuan AI, Generasi Dokumentasi Satu Klik dan Peningkatan Kualitas Markdown EchoAPI secara efektif mengatasi tantangan efisiensi rendah dan dokumentasi API yang memakan waktu. Baik untuk kolaborasi tim, iterasi cepat, atau membangun API yang diaktifkan AI, EchoAPI adalah alat yang sangat diperlukan.

Sorotan Utama:

  1. Cepat menyelesaikan debugging API dan menyinkronkan dokumentasi.
  2. Gunakan AI untuk mengisi dokumentasi dan mengurangi pekerjaan berulang.
  3. Generasi satu klik untuk JSON OpenAPI terstandarisasi untuk integrasi ekosistem.
  4. Dirancang untuk pengembang, memberikan pengalaman pengguna yang luar biasa.